    Originally Posted by donnaree59
    Do you hand piece these since the pieces are so tiny? You'd have to, wouldn't you? I bet my machine would eat a whole miniature quilt before I figured out how to stop it...
    No I don't. I use starch, but not really heavy and my sewing machine does not have a single hole throat plate. On the rail fence I sewed 3 3/4" strips using a 1/4" allowance. Then sub cut the strip into 1 1/4" squares. The HST are done using random leftover triangles and sewing a random seam allowance from 1/8 to 1/4". Then I square up the HST to the correct size. In this case the HST are cut 1", sewn 1/2 inch to make a 1" broken dishes block.
